    I have to agree with samurainoir on WW being the most improved compared to the original Mego figure. That was the one figure I was most anticipating, and they knocked it out of the park.

    Darkseid was a great surprise - the puffed up body suit gave him the mass he needed even though he was built on the Retro body (would that they made a Hulk-style body for him!).

    Also great to finally get figures like Flash, Green Lantern, and Martian Manhunter, as well as more villains, too. We FINALLY got a Luthor figure!

  • A teary eyed look back at your favourite DC Retros

    Well, it kind of feels like a Wake around here, but how about we make it one of those kinds like on my wife's Irish side of the family where they get drunk and tell stories and laugh about the good times? Let's leave all the coulda/woulda/shoulda for the other threads... this one is all about The Like and The Love, and how lucky we were to see Mego Superheroes again after a three decade absence.

    Which DC characters were you deliriously happy to finally see in Mego form?

    Which DC characters did you think were the biggest improvements on the originals?


    As much as Flash and Green Lantern were welcome additions, for me, seeing such an old school Two Face was definitely a delight when I got him into my hands. An extra Batman Rogue... and one of the characters that clawed his way to the top tier since the seventies. He fits right in with the original Joker, Riddler, Penguin and Catwoman.



    Most improved for me is definitely Wonder Woman. From the more feminine Mattel body over the square hipped original Mego female, to the fact that she had bare arms and legs sans the "Flesh" body suit. Removable Tiara in proper gold... as well as gold WW, belt and lasso. Great to have removable bracelets as well... with the tiny thing that makes this just shy of perfect is the "comic book blue" colour to symbolize the metallic colour. The bracelets should have been simply silver (particularly if they went with metallic gold on the rest of her, as well as on Shazam's gear). I'm thinking this is going to be the most popular one in the after market... she crosses over with doll collectors.
